Hyderabad : Tension prevailed at secretariat when BJP state president N Ramchander Rao along with party leaders who led a sudden march towards secretariat to submit a representation signed by over 8 lakh students demanding immediate release of long-pending fee reimbursement dues of Rs 15000 crore.

Three days ago, Rao had written to Chief Minister Revanth Reddy seeking an appointment to personally hand over the representations collected from students across Telangana. However, despite the seriousness of the issue affecting lakhs of students, there was no response from the Chief Minister. With the State Government remaining unresponsive to the concerns of students, BJP state chief decided to take their voice directly to the Secretariat and led BJP workers in a march towards the seat of the government to submit the representations.

However, police foiled the attempt and arrested BJP president Ramchander Rao, party leaders and workers and they were shifted to different police stations in police van. Upon reaching the Secretariat gates, Rao and BJP Karyakartas were stopped by the police, following which they staged a protest demanding that the government listen to the concerns of Telangana’s students. The police subsequently arrested BJP state chief and shifted him to Chikkadpally Police Station. Police also arrested other leaders including state party general secretary Goutham Rao, BJLP leader Alleti Maheshwar Reddy, MLC Malka Komaraiah, ex-MP Dr D K Aruna and state secretary Bhandaru Vijaya Laxmi.

Condemning the arrests, Rao strongly criticized arrogance attitude and anti-students mindset of the Congress party. Rao said he undertook a hunger strike in support of the students cause, wrote letters to the CM, and even collected 8 lakh signed representations from students. Yet, the shameless Congress government did not move even an inch for them. Stating that the Congress government can not silence 40 lakh students and Telangana BJP reiterated that the party will continue its struggle until the Congress Government clears the pending fee reimbursement dues.
